I would add a new (third) resource pool to the game called "Agility" or "Mobility". All currently stamina based defensive abilities would be moved to this resource immediately. This includes Blocking, Dodging, CC Breaking, Sprinting, and anything else I'm forgetting.
I would then explain to my boss that this is part of the rebalancing of Stamina usage in the game. Stating that I was currently working on revamping the stamina based weapon skill lines for viability with changes including but not limited to the addition of ultimates, adjusting of damage values, and additions of more "utility" based abilities (Roots, AoE, stuns, defensive buffs) to the lines.

I was thinking something similar for stamina but do we really need another resource? Would having infinite block/roll/cc break really be a bad thing If block was fixed so that you couldn't ability spam while holding it? I think this model would lengthen fights and add a little more strategy to pvp.
Making it resourceless would probably require them to completely redo all of the abilities, not just blocking.
If you could eternally spam forward roll (which does evade abilities if time correctly) all we would see is people ninja rolling their way across Cyrodil.
CC break is pretty self explanatory, that would essentially invalidate almost all the CCs in the game its capable of breaking (which is almost all of them).
I think they would need a resource pool of some kind, and it shouldn't have to be tied with either resource pool the player is using for his/her abilities.
Being an un-itemized new resource pool also allows them to completely control the frequency that these moves can be done. Currently players with max stamina and max stam regen can use these abilities a good bit more/more often than magicka builds can (not that this justifies building for stamina or anything).
I agree with your idea though, the less complicated the UI the better and having to keep track of another pool could be annoying, but without that all the current defensive moves would be subject to this:
